Manufacturer :
Burr Brown
Product Category :
Instrumentation, OP Amps, Buffer Amps
Programmable Power :
No
ECCN Code :
EAR99
Mounting Type :
Through Hole
Slew Rate :
135V/µs
Package / Case :
8-DIP (0.300, 7.62mm)
Bias Current-Max (IIB) @25C :
0.000005μA
Input Offset Current-Max (IIO) :
0.000005μA
Bandwidth :
80MHz
Power Supply Rejection Ratio (PSRR) :
106dB
Voltage - Input Offset :
40μV
Number of Pins :
8
Pbfree Code :
yes
Terminal Position :
Dual
Number of Channels :
1
Factory Lead Time :
6 Weeks
Supply Voltage :
15V
Common Mode Rejection Ratio :
106 dB
Thickness :
3.9mm
Pin Count :
8
Width :
6.35mm
Amplifier Type :
GENERAL PURPOSE
Radiation Hardening :
No
Operating Temperature :
-25°C~85°C
Height :
5.08mm
Low-Offset :
yes
Neg Supply Voltage-Nom (Vsup) :
-15V
Lead Free :
Contains Lead
Micropower :
No
Number of Functions :
1
Moisture Sensitivity Level (MSL) :
1 (Unlimited)
Packaging :
Tube
Operating Supply Current :
7mA
JESD-609 Code :
e4
Power Dissipation :
1W
Number of Terminations :
8
Input Offset Voltage (Vos) :
250μV
Output Current per Channel :
45mA
REACH SVHC :
No SVHC
Lifecycle Status :
ACTIVE (Last Updated: 3 days ago)
Max I/O Voltage :
250μV
Series :
Difet®
Architecture :
VOLTAGE-FEEDBACK
Nominal Supply Current :
7.5mA
Base Part Number :
OPA637
Max Power Dissipation :
1W
Voltage Gain :
120dB
Unity Gain BW-Nom :
80000 kHz
Length :
9.81mm
Low-Bias :
yes
Terminal Finish :
Nickel/Palladium/Gold (Ni/Pd/Au)
Current - Input Bias :
1pA
Nominal Gain Bandwidth Product :
80MHz
Dual Supply Voltage :
15V
Surface Mount :
No
Terminal Pitch :
2.54mm
Voltage - Supply, Single/Dual (±) :
9V~36V ±4.5V~18V
Frequency Compensation :
YES AVCL>=5
RoHS Status :
ROHS3 Compliant
